Senior Associate Dean (Academic Administrator)
The https://agsci.psu.edu/https://agsci.psu.edu/ at https://psu.edu/ is seeking an outstanding individual to provide leadership and vision as Senior Associate Dean (Academic Administrator). With nationally and internationally recognized faculty, staff and students, the Penn State College of Agricultural Sciences is in the hands-on business of producing the pioneering research, cutting-edge technology, and, most of all, leaders of tomorrow to tackle these challenges head on.
Responsibilities: The Senior Associate Dean has broad duties in areas as delegated by the Dean of the College of Agricultural Sciences, and acts for the Dean in these areas and in the Dean’s absence. These include overseeing the implementation of plans and academic policies in the college, such as for hiring, retention, promotion and tenure; personnel and human resources issues (e.g., performance); planning and day-to-day program implementation across the College; budgets, safety; university policy and procedures; assistance for academic, regional and support units of the college; facilities and land; and internal and external relations. Refer to the college organization chart at http://agsci.psu.edu/about/organizational-chart. The position also involves frequent interactions, on behalf of the Dean, with University Administrative Offices, with other academic colleges and campuses, and with support units of the University.
Position Requirements:
• Rank of tenured professor
• Knowledge of Colleges of Agricultural Sciences at Research I Universities, the Cooperative Extension system, and research and education centers
• Demonstrated leadership in administrative and management roles
• Excellent communication, teamwork, interpersonal, and leadership skills
• Broad experience and scholarly achievement in areas of teaching, research, and service
• Demonstrated ability to engage professionally with a diverse population of faculty, staff, and students across the university and broader community
• A vision to contribute to the diversity and excellence of the community at Penn State
